About this hunt
Ultimate Bull Tahr Hunting Adventure in New Zealand!
Experience the thrill of hunting Bull Tahr in the breathtaking Southern Alps. Our 100% ground-based hunts eliminate the need for helicopters. We pride ourselves on consistently offering high-quality trophies, averaging over 13 ¼ inch bulls. Unlike many outfitters, we don’t settle for smaller, younger tahr. We meticulously evaluate each tahr to ensure you get a mature, impressive trophy.
Tahr Hunting Package:
Duration: 3 nights, 4 days
Includes: Accommodation, guiding, transport, and meals
Arrival: Land at Christchurch International Airport, and we handle the rest.

Exclusive Private Land Hunting Opportunities
We offer exceptional access to New Zealand’s premier private hunting lands, tailored to the specific species you wish to hunt:
Himalayan Tahr: Venture into the rugged Southern Alps on our exclusive private land. Here, you’ll tackle challenging high-altitude terrain with stunning mountain vistas, perfect for a true mountain adventure and a chance to pursue mature Tahr in their natural, pristine habitat.
Red Stag and Fallow Stag: For these majestic species, our private land provides access to lush river flats and scenic river valleys. These expansive, picturesque landscapes create ideal conditions for spotting and stalking, ensuring a rewarding and immersive hunting experience in some of the most beautiful settings.
